## Fix audio drift in Hallwright guide app

Fixes stuttering playback reported by visitors at the Verrow Gallery exhibit. Root cause: buffer underruns on older devices when switching tracks near beacons. Support team: tell users to update; no settings changes needed on their end. This PR enlarges the prefetch buffer and adds a beacon debounce. The tuned values are listed here.

tuning table, fajop-hafog:
WEIGHTS = {
    "soriel": 277,
    "belael": 101,
}

## Kickoff Notes — ChipGate Reader

Quick recap for the Harborfell Marathon setup: the trackside timing-chip readers need firmware flashed before Thursday's dry run, and the mat at the 10k split has been flaky, so test it twice. Spare antennas are in the blue crate. Don't reorder cabling without checking first — it's mapped to the scoring van. All hardware questions go to the lead listed below.

approver of yahig-kagup = Ralok Sorael

Action item PM-2291: During the Velorix checkout outage, trace IDs were dropped at the Quillgate proxy, so spans from payment-svc never joined the parent trace. Fix: propagate the traceparent header through Quillgate's retry path and add a contract test asserting header passthrough for all 5xx retries. Reviewer: confirm the test covers the gzip-encoded path too, since that branch strips headers separately. Target: next sprint. Full trace-gap analysis and the proposed header spec are documented here.

wiki page, kahog-hahig: https://vault.zemvargrid.internal/display/deploy/repo/settings/merge_requests/job/settings/6f3b933774dbc5320a4daa18

**Q: My plugin calls fail with "breaker open" — what's happening?**

A: GateWeir trips its circuit breaker when the upstream Corvane API exceeds a 20% error rate. Calls are rejected for 60 seconds, then half-open probes resume. Plugins should back off and retry. To force-reset the breaker from the admin shell, unseal the control vault using the passphrase shown below.

recovery phrase for fawig-yahof: jorius-druax-casir-eliys-sorix

## Pricing Experiment: Project Gatefold

The Gatefold experiment adjusts ticket prices for Larkspur Arena events via the Tollbooth service. Configuration lives entirely in `.env`; never hard-code variants. Set `GATEFOLD_COHORT_SPLIT=50` and `GATEFOLD_ROLLBACK=on` for safety. The pricing engine also requires an API credential to fetch variant weights, so add the following line next:

env line for yahaf-kageg: VAULT_KEY5=978f5